Experience with 582N router on long lines (20CN DSL Max)

Hi,
I'm using a loaned 582N router at the moment, primarily because I can configure software to monitor error rates, which I can't with my normal router which is a Linksys 320N.  However I notice the 582N shows a very much larger reduction in noise margin overnight compared to the Linksys.    So I was just wondering, just in general how do people view the 582N in terms of it's actual DSL line handling?  It would be silly me chasing an apparent error which was in fact just due to different/poorer router behaviour. 
I'm reluctant to revert to the Linksys just to get a like-for-like, because it doesn't display errors at all, so if it behaves the same errors may be high enough for DLM to slow us down.  At least with the 582N I can monitor the errors and slow it down before that happens.

Re: Experience with 582N router on long lines (20CN DSL Max)

I think I've answered my own question.  NM was so low late this morning that I thought I'd better resync to a more sensible speed so did a controlled disconnect and reboot.  Prior to this it was varying between 3.5 and 4.5dB and running at 4416K  downstream.  After reconnection noise margin jumped to 6dB as expected and has continues to bump along between 6 and 6.5, but sync was at exactly the same speed, 4416K.  That's got to be inconsistency in the router, or maybe poor bitswap implementation.
